ARTIFACT: This is a squadron patch for the United States Army Air Forces 790th Bomb Squadron, 467th Bomb Group, 8th Air Force. This squadron flew B-24 aircraft and was stationed at Rackheath Airfield, England from March 11, 1944 to June 12, 1945. The patch is oval and shows a man slinging missiles from a basket as if they were loaves of bread.

VINTAGE: Circa World War II.

SIZE: 5-7/16" height and 4" width.

MATERIALS / CONSTRUCTION: Felt embroidered in multi-colored cotton/silk threads with treated cotton backing.
